How did Prince Shotoku rule Japan?Shotoku became Empress Suiko's regent in 592, the year she became the first female emperor of Japan, and assumed control of the government. He drafted the first constitution of Japan, the Seventeen-Article Constitution, which provided guidelines for elected officials. In the seventh century, Prince Shtoku was a powerful figure in Japan. He is often recognized for creating courtly grades, and a constitution, promoting the spread of Buddhism, and sending envoys to China, among other accomplishments.
The Seventeen Article Constitution or Seventeen Injunctions, which Shotoku is credited with creating in 604 CE, is known for being a new constitution (or, maybe more appropriately, an ethical code) (Jushichijo-Kenpo). He brought Buddhism, a non-native faith that coexisted peacefully with indigenous Shinto traditions.

Explain why Mier y Terán was sent to Texas by the Mexican government.
Answer:
In 1828, the Mexican government sent General Manuel de Mier y Terán on a mission to determine the United States-Mexico boundaries between the Red and Sabine rivers. Mier y Terán’s mission also included studying the number of Anglo-American settlers in Texas and determining the attitudes of those living in Texas.

The Persian Empire, also known as the Achaemenid Empire, was a vast and powerful civilization that existed from the 6th to the 4th century BCE.
It encompassed a diverse range of peoples and territories, spanning from the Mediterranean Sea to the Indus River. Known for its advanced administrative systems, cultural achievements, and military prowess, the Persian Empire left a lasting impact on history.
It promoted religious tolerance, built impressive architectural wonders like Persepolis, and facilitated the exchange of ideas along the Silk Road, contributing to the development of numerous civilizations and influencing the cultural landscape of the ancient world.

The word “mesopotamia” is formed from the ancient words “meso,” meaning between or in the middle of, and “potamos,” meaning river. Situated in the fertile valleys between the Tigris and Euphrates rivers, the region is now home to modern-day Iraq, Kuwait, Turkey and Syria.
